Did you miss your JetBlue flight and could not inform beforehand? When you are not present at the time of boarding the plane, you are marked as a no-show passenger and JetBlue no show policy applies to your ticket. The regulations differ for passengers with a refundable ticket and a non-refundable ticket under this policy. In case any passenger fails to inform the airlines about their delay, their ticket can be completely forfeited by the airline but if the customer lets them know in advance, the ticket may get the JetBlue missed flight refund in the form of money or future credits.
